My Sako 270win. shoots great @ 100yds1.5 to 2.5 groups.Move back to 200yds. & they are flying all over, I'm using speer gs &56grains of IMR7828,what gives?

If your Sako 270 only shoots 1.5 to 2.5 inch groups at 100 yards I would suggest that you work on some load development to tighten those 100 yard groups first.
Are you shooting factory ammo or reloading your own. I had a new Remington 243 that shot 1.5" at 100 yards with factory Remington ammo but worked up reloads were .5" and less.

30378Stick with the 150 grainers but come off of the 7828. Try working up a load with IMR-4350. Works great in my 270 with 150s.
